19 lines
404 B
C
19 lines
404 B
C
|
|
#pragma once
|
||
|
|
|
||
|
|
#include <Arduino.h>
|
||
|
|
|
||
|
|
class QmcSerialTee : public Print {
|
||
|
|
public:
|
||
|
|
void begin(unsigned long baud);
|
||
|
|
explicit operator bool() const { return true; }
|
||
|
|
|
||
|
|
size_t write(uint8_t value) override;
|
||
|
|
size_t write(const uint8_t* buffer, size_t size) override;
|
||
|
|
void flush();
|
||
|
|
};
|
||
|
|
|
||
|
|
extern QmcSerialTee QmcSerial;
|
||
|
|
|
||
|
|
void qmcServicesBegin();
|
||
|
|
void qmcServicesUpdate();
|
||
|
|
const char* qmcServicesLogPath();
|